Life Story for James Leroy Fuget, Jr.

James Leroy  Fuget, Jr.
JAMES LEROY FUGET, JR., 68 years of York, PA died on Tuesday, May 10, 2016 at York Hospital in York, PA. Born on October 24, 1947 in Baltimore, MD, he was a son of the late James Leroy Fuget, Sr., and Ida Naomi (Barrow) Fuget.

James, known to his family and friends as “Jim” was a compassionate caring man who dearly loved his mother. Jim was a painter/contractor after operating Action Rental in Baltimore, MD. He enjoyed model railroad collecting and was always willing to lend a hand to family and friends in their time of need. James also had a fun side, he would often amuse children with his rendition of “Donald Duck.” During Jimmy’s last week, he would often speak of his faith in God and how much he loved Him. On May 10th all the angels in Heaven rejoiced as Jim was called home. Many will miss him.

He is survived by:
Six siblings-
Linda Naomi Smoot of Florida
Timothy Andrew Fuget of Texas
Deborah Jean Fuget of Baltimore, MD
Emily Rebecca Lang of York, PA
Frances Ann Barristein of Perry Hall, MD
David Wayne Fuget of Red Lion, PA

Two grandchildren- Marley and Ryan

He was preceded in death by his brother, Thomas Daniel Fuget.

Services will be held on Monday, May 16, 2016 at Harkins Funeral Home, 600 Main Street, Delta, PA. A visitation will be held from 9:30 – 10:30 followed immediately with the funeral service.

Graveside services will begin at 1 p.m. at Oaklawn Cemetery, 7225 Eastern Blvd., Baltimore, MD 21224. Please gather at graveside as there will not be a procession from the funeral home.
